Wah Seong to sell Singapore estate for S$13mil


KUALA LUMPUR: Wah Seong Corp Bhd is disposing of a leasehold estate in Singapore to Swee Joo (Pte) Ltd for S$13mil.

In a filing with Bursa Malaysia, Wah Seong said its indirect wholly-owned subsidiary, WS Engineering & Fabrication Pte Ltd was selling the 13,734 sq m land together with buildings erected on it to Swee Joo.

It said the estate was presently not being used for any of the company’s fabrication business as the company moved its fabrication business to Batam Yard, Indonesia a few years ago.

"The disposal is part of the group’s initiative to unlock its idle assets to improve its working capital position. The proceeds will also be used to expand the group’s fabrication facilities in Batam, Indonesia,” it said.
